About The Adults from Auckland

The Adults is the name Toogood has given the project he initiated last year, during downtime from the band he has fronted for the past 22 years. Starting with a wishlist of some of his favourite New Zealand artists, he set out to write and record an album’s worth of collaborations.

The resulting body of work is Released on June 22 through Warners, The Adults includes contributions from Julia Deans (Fur Patrol), Shayne Carter (Dimmer, Straitjacket Fits), Ladi 6, Anika Moa, Tiki Taane, Shapeshifter’s Redford Grenell, Little Bushman’s Warren Maxwell, Ruban and Kody Neilson from the Mint Chicks and others. The results are as diverse as the guest-list, swinging from moody soulful moments to sonic explosions, incorporating flavours of R&B, rock, and electronica. It may not sound much like Shihad, but Toogood says: “As a 39-year-old dude who has been involved in music all his life, it’s music that I would listen to.”

To take the show on the road, Toogood has enlisted two of his core collaborators, Shayne Carter and Julia Deans. As well as being great vocalists, all three are multi-instrumentalists, so there will be much swapping between guitars, keyboards and bass.

Individually, these are three of New Zealand’s most respected musicians. Collectively they are creating something powerful, passionate and unexpected.
